CD Projekt RED Believes Switch 2’s Faster Storage, RAM and DLSS Make it Better Than PS4, Xbox One

Whereas the upcoming Nintendo Swap 2 is anticipated to be a extra highly effective handheld gaming system than its predecessor, the Swap, was, it seems just like the console may even maintain its personal towards previous-gen consoles like PS4 and Xbox One. In an interview with IGN, CD Projekt RED’s vice chairman of expertise Charles Tremblay spoke in regards to the upcoming handheld’s efficiency capabilities when in comparison with the PS4 and Xbox One for the studio’s upcoming Swap 2 launch of Cyberpunk 2077: Final Version.

In accordance with Tremblay, together with the power to make use of Nvidia’s DLSS, the Swap 2 can also be bolstered by its RAM and storage speeds. “We actually thought it was going to be extra of a problem,” he mentioned. “However in the long run, [it was] not that a lot.” Tremplay did say, nevertheless, that fairly a couple of modifications needed to be made to the engine powering Cyberpunk 2077 to convey it to the Swap 2, because the sport was initially developed with the x86 structure we see in trendy consoles and gaming PCs immediately.

“Cyberpunk is constructed for x86 with previous PC structure,” Tremblay defined. “So this from the start was utterly completely different. Plenty of modifications needed to be carried out on the engine stage, all of the shaders [are in a] completely different language. We needed to convert every thing, some HLSL to GLSL. [The Switch 2 uses] a really, very completely different structure.”

Nevertheless, the mandatory modifications had been made because of a group that started off small, and ultimately, the Swap 2 model of Cyberpunk 2077 began taking kind. Tremblay additionally spoke about how DLSS being obtainable on Nintendo’s upcoming console makes the Swap 2 model of the sport even higher than the unique PS4 and Xbox One variations, together with different trendy {hardware} conveniences like quicker storage and reminiscence.

“It was very tough for the earlier technology of consoles,” Tremblay mentioned. “I believe I’ll say that essentially the most tough drawback was the mechanical arduous drive, which is likely one of the issues that’s crucial to not have.”

“The Swap 2 has extra RAM [than the previous generation of consoles], which can also be crucial,” he added.

For context, the storage on the PS4 and Xbox One was dealt with by arduous drives with disks spinning at round 5600 RPM, primarily placing them consistent with older laptops when it got here to learn and write speeds. Each of the consoles additionally solely featured 8 GB of RAM. Extra trendy consoles have a lot quicker storage in addition to reminiscence, with tremendous quick SSDs dealing with the storage of sport information that may then be loaded into high-speed RAM.

Tremblay additionally spoke in regards to the efficiency objectives that the studio had set for itself for the Swap 2 launch of Cyberpunk 2077, insisting that the sport dropping to lower than 30 frames per second can be thought of dangerous in any situation. “So simply to be clear, if it goes underneath 30fps, I don’t assume that’s nice,” he mentioned. “There’s no such factor as ‘Oh, that is advantageous to get 25 [fps in this section.’] No it’s not, it ought to be 30fps in all places.”

Cyberpunk 2077: Final Version will probably be obtainable on the Nintendo Swap 2 as one among its launch titles on June 5.
